Hell Architect is kicking off its Kickstarter campaign in November. The tycoon and city builder game will see its players put their building and management skills to a hellish test.

Hell Architect is coming to Kickstarter in November. The game is a mashup of a tycoon and city builder and allows you to design, build and manage your own personal hell. 

The players will start with a big open space and, from there, go on to build the most hellish hell in all of tarnation. First up on the agenda will be building some basic facilities, like power stations, toilets (sorry to disappoint, but some things never change) or DIY homes for the tenants (sinners).

Once all the building inspectors and pencil-pushers have moved on to get on someone else's nerves, you'll be able to focus on finding creative ways of making the sinners sent to your humble abode suffer. 

Hell Architect - main features

  • Implement your devilish plan in either the Campaign or the Sandbox mode.
  • Follow the typical, nine circles of hell building routine or go completely rogue and create something so chaotic that only you’ll be able to find any sense in it.
  • Be creative when it comes to the types of torture machines you’ll be using, and the way you’ll experiment with them.
  • Devils. A lot of those.
